What "near me" looks like in Jeddah
A large and growing share of healthcare searches carry local intent, and "near me" demand keeps rising. When patients in Jeddah search "automated review request system near me", "doctor near me", or "best automated review request system Jeddah", three signals decide who they call:
- 1Google Business Profile completeness — primary category, services, hours, photos, reviews flow.
- 2Local citation consistency — your name/address/phone has to match across the directories Google trusts in Saudi Arabia.
- 3Geo-relevant content depth — pages that talk about Jeddah specifically, not generic city-template stuffing.
We work all three in parallel. The first 90 days move map-pack visibility; the next 180 compound organic and conversion rate.
